CBS News will deliver comprehensive coverage and original reporting on television, CBSN, CBS News' 24/7 live streaming news service, and all CBS News platforms on Inauguration Day, Friday, Jan. 20. The multi-platform coverage will originate from Washington, D.C., with CBS News' experienced political team of anchors and reporters including: CBS THIS MORNING Co-Hosts Charlie Rose, Gayle King and Norah O'Donnell; CBS EVENING NEWS Anchor and Managing Editor Scott Pelley; FACE THE NATION Anchor and CBS News Political Director John Dickerson; and Elaine Quijano, Josh Elliott, Vladimir Duthiers and Reena Ninan on CBSN. CBS News Correspondents Major Garrett, Nancy Cordes, Jeff Pegues, Margaret Brennan, Jan Crawford, Chip Reid, Kris Van Cleave, Anna Werner and Errol Barnett will report from Washington; Erin Moriarty and Peter Van Sant will provide reporting from Wisconsin, Texas and Maryland; and Elizabeth Palmer will report from Moscow. CBS News Contributor Bob Schieffer, who has covered has covered 14 Presidential Inaugurations since 1965, will also join the coverage.

CBS News' comprehensive Inauguration Day coverage will include newsmaker interviews and coverage of key ceremonies and events, the swearing-in of President-elect Donald Trump and the parade and balls, in addition to security and potential protests.

CBS News' television coverage plans include:

· 7:00 AM-4:00 PM, ET: Charlie Rose, Gayle King and Norah O'Donnell anchor CBS THIS MORNING and CBS News' special coverage live from the National Mall in Washington, D.C. Scott Pelley joins CBS THIS MORNING and anchors CBS News' all-day coverage from the swearing-in through the parade. John Dickerson, Bob Schieffer and CBS THIS MORNING: SATURDAY Co-Hosts Anthony Mason and Alex Wagner plus the extensive team of CBS News correspondents will contribute to the sustained coverage.

· 6:30-7:30 PM, ET: Scott Pelley anchors an expanded, one-hour edition of the CBS EVENING NEWS (6:30-7:30 PM, ET) live from Washington on Inauguration Day. The CBS EVENING NEWS WITH SCOTT PELLEY (6:30-7:00 PM, ET) will also originate from Washington tomorrow, Jan. 18 and Thursday, Jan. 19.

· 8:00 PM-9:00 PM, ET: CBS News broadcasts CHANGE AND CHALLENGE: THE INAUGURATION OF DONALD TRUMP, a one-hour live, in-depth, primetime special anchored by Gayle King and John Dickerson exploring what a Trump presidency will mean for the country, what's ahead in the first 100 days, and what the election taught us about ourselves as a country. Is this a long-overdue rebuke to the government class, as supporters say, or is this a threat to the nation, as critics claim? Featuring CBS News correspondents around the country, the special will examine an unprecedented new American leader, how he will govern and if he can unify Americans.

· On Saturday, Jan. 21, Anthony Mason and Alex Wagner continue CBS News' coverage with a live broadcast of CBS THIS MORNING: SATURDAY (check local listings) from the National Mall.

· The Sunday, Jan. 22 edition of CBS SUNDAY MORNING will deliver in-depth reports on various aspects of the Inauguration, ranging from a look back at the legacy of President Barack Obama to aspects of the Inauguration of Donald Trump.

· FACE THE NATION will also feature in-depth analysis of the Inauguration and what lies ahead for the new Administration on its Jan. 22 edition.
